Proper basement waterproofing starts during the construction phase.
- Utilizing a drainage system is essential to divert water away from your house's foundation. Consider French drains and ensure proper grading of the surrounding soil.
- Employing a high-quality waterproofing membrane on both inside and outside walls provides a crucial barrier against dampness.
- Consider durable, water-resistant materials like concrete with proper sealant application for the basement floor. This helps prevent damage over time and minimizes infiltration.
Speaking to a licensed waterproofing professional is highly recommended, as they can conduct a thorough inspection and recommend the most effective solutions for your new build project.

Safeguard Your Investment: 2025's Top Tips for Waterproofing New Construction Basements
As a homeowner, your basement is a critical part of your home. To ensure its longevity and avoid costly damage from moisture intrusion, proper waterproofing is paramount. In 2025, explore these top tips to effectively waterproof your new construction basement:
* Meticulous Site Evaluation: Before any construction commences, carefully assess the surrounding land for slopes that could direct water towards your foundation.
* Durable Foundation Drainage System: Incorporate a perimeter drainage system to capture groundwater before it reaches your basement walls. This network should include both perforated drain pipes and a sump pump for effective water removal.
* Watertight Materials: When selecting products for your basement walls, floors, and ceilings, favor options known for their ability to withstand moisture.
* Regular Inspections: Carry out periodic inspections of your waterproofing system to pinpoint any potential concerns early on. This anticipatory approach can prevent major repairs down the line.
By implementing these tips, you can efficiently waterproof your new construction basement and preserve your investment for years to come.
